I was on "Murder" for about two years. I left about the time we were
just finishing post-production on the B5 pilot movie. I think I wrote about 8
or so episodes of the series. A couple were Irish type stories, "The Wind
Around the Tower," and "To the Last Will I Grapple With Thee" (I was in a
contest to come up with the longest title in the history of the series), the
murder in the Psycho house "Incident In Lot 7," one or two at the university,
including "Lines of Excellence," and some others. It was an enjoyable
experience, all things considered, and I still think highly of Angela. I have
a great deal of respect for her; she's a complete professional.
